Liverpool, Manchester United, Arsenal interested in James Rodriguez?

Real Madrid attacker James Rodriguez is wanted by a trio of Premier League heavyweights as his Bayern Munich loan spell draws to a close, according to a report.

Liverpool, Manchester United and Arsenal are reportedly all interested in bringing James Rodriguez to the Premier League next season.

The Colombia international has spent the past two seasons on loan with Bayern Munich from Real Madrid.

Bayern can purchase Rodriguez on a permanent deal this summer for a fee of around £37m, but Sky Germany claims that neither party is interested in taking up that option.

Rodriguez will instead seek pastures new, with his Madrid future all but over following the return of Zinedine Zidane in March, and a trio of English clubs are looking to snap him up.

The report indicates that Liverpool, Man United and Arsenal are all keen on striking a deal for the 27-year-old, who has scored 15 goals and provided 20 assists in 67 appearances for Bayern.

European giants Juventus and Paris Saint-Germain are also said to be weighing up an offer, which could drive up Rodriguez's valuation.
